I don't see the official Z6 image / discussion thread yet - so I thought I'd share some photos from my 1st forest walk with the new camera.
I got the Z6 with 24-70 and FTZ. Today I took 24-70 and 2 primes (28/105) with me.
24-70 is really solid and I'm pleasantly surprised with the IQ. No issues focusing in the dimly lit forest. Same with the primes - focus fast and accurate (no hunting) on both 28 and 105. I used mostly AF-S, back button focusing.
IBIS is really great.
NEFs converted with DNG converter and very slight modifications in LR. Full size exports are on my flickr.
All photos handheld, not much cropping or adjustments.
